  26. this is it. and I even get it. how can someone truly keep their finger on the pulse of like 80 teams in pro sports? narratives and shortcuts stand in for insight. But if you watch a team closely, and especially if you watch tape of the game after the game is over from the end zone angle, when you can rewind and watch again on certain plays, then you can start to say you know a team. If all i do is watch the game, Im watching the ball, the score etc, it's hard to focus on on what just a WR who didnt get the ball is doing, or what pulled a safety away from a spot etc. So i understand why the media machine is the way it is, but I dont understand believing it. So many of the Chicago blogsters and sportswriters are narrative guys. I truly wonder if they even watch the Bears game more than just the once while it was live?
